With educational credentials in Banking and Finance, as well as Business Administration, Hon. Shoga was well-equipped for a prosperous career in the private sector. However, he instead chose to pursue a life of public service, joining the Bureau of Public Procurement in 2010. This decision, driven by a desire to contribute to the betterment of his country and its people, represents an admirable commitment to selfless service and national development. Hon. Shoga's dedication to a career in the public sector is a testament to his deep sense of responsibility and duty.

As a procurement officer, Shoga ensured accountability in the use of public funds. One of the uncommon attributes public officeholders hardly put forth. He trained government agencies in fair and transparent contracting, audited their procurement processes, and verified vendor eligibility. To a reasonable extent, this brings about fiscal responsibility across institutions.

Elevated to senior procurement officer, the charismatic and diplomatic Shoga expanded his purview and impact. He vetted contracts worth billions for national infrastructure projects. This enhances the value of the public funds. It's equally important to state that Shoga audited government ministries, reviewed procurement advertisements and complaints, and represented the Bureau abroad - all to uphold procurement ethics. Isn't this one of the best hands we can lay our hands on for effective usage of public funds? I may choose not to give you the answer, but certainly, the answer is yes.

Currently a principal procurement officer, he continues advancing good governance. Shoga provides technical guidance on public spending and procurement to top government officials. He upholds due process for national growth programs like the National Social Investment Program (NSIP) including the four cardinal areas in which the programme focuses: Conditional Cash Transfer (CCT), Home Grown School Feeding Programme (HGSFP), Social Job Creation Unit (N-Power) and Government Enterprise and Empowerment Programme (GEEP).
